IT Technicians Responding to Support Requests Meme

This meme features a screenshot of the character Zapp Brannigan from the animated series Futurama. The top text sets up the joke context: 'IT technicians when they finally show up to fix what you broke.' Zapp is shown standing smugly with his hands on his hips, and the caption at the bottom of the image reads 'I GOT YOUR DISTRESS CALL AND CAME AS QUICKLY AS I WANTED TO.' The joke pokes fun at the common stereotype that IT support technicians often take their time responding to user issues, acting unhurried and unbothered even when the user is facing an urgent technical problem, leaning into Zapp's classic arrogant, self-serving personality.
